Joe Herbert is a singer/songwriter
living in the Shenandoah Valley of Virginia.
Originally from Wilkes-Barre, Pennsylvania, he's
been writing and performing since 1992, and will
be recording his latest batch of songs for
release in the spring of 2010.

"Scott
Murray sings like a bird." - Townes van
Zandt
Scott moved to Nashville in the
early 1990's. While there, he opened for Emmylou
Harris, Bruan Bowers, Goose Creek Symphony and
Suzy Bogguss. He also shared the state with
Willie Nelson, Lyle Lovett, Shelby Lynn, Mary
Chapin Carpenter, Kathy Mattea and Henry Gross.
Scott was named Grand Prize winner at the Gumtree
Folk Festival, and was a regular performer at
Townes Van Zandt's bar in Nashville.
Before leaving
Nashville and returning home to Virginia, Scott
wrote and produced the songs on his second album,
"Short Stories." Two of these songs
were selected by Virginia-based DCD Records in
1998 to appear on a compilation of Shenandoah
artists. - Scott Murray
Esther Haynes is a
versatile vocalist and rhythm guitarist residing
in the Washington, D.C. metropolitan area. Her
styles range from vintage jazz to swing, blues,
bossas, folk, and bluegrass. Since 2002,
she has been nominated for several Washington
Area Music Awards (Wammies) for Debut Recording,
Jazz Vocalist, Big Band Vocalist, and Jazz Duo/Group.
She has received eight Wammie awards for Big Band/Swing
Vocalist (in 2003, 2004, 2005, 2006, and 2008)
and Jazz Vocalist (in 2004, 2005, and 2008). -
She has performed in the D.C. area with Hokum
Jazz, Martini Red, the Tom Cunningham Orchestra,
and several jazz duos and trios. Duo
partners include Phil Mathieu, Justin Lees, Rusty
Bogart, Keith Grimes, and J.C. Veve.

Wild Blue Yonder
Band - Repeated airplay for a local
band on WIVK radio (107.7 fm in Knoxville, TN) is
as rare in East Tennessee as a possum making it
across the road. One of the top five country
radio stations in America, WIVK regularly wins
"Radio Station of the Year" industry
awards and tightly guards their format from
unsigned artists. Wild Blue Yonder, however, was
WIVK's most requested artist for two weeks in a
row with their novelty hit, "The Possum
Crawls Tonight," even beating out Kenny
Chesney. That achievement gained them notoriety
across the Southeast and a tote bag full of
possum stories from admiring fans.
One of Wild Blue Yonder's
more serious original songs, "It's Only Love,"
is featured in the romance/suspense novel "September
on Echo Creek" by D.L. Havlin. The "New
York City meets Appalachia" story line uses
the song to orchestrate its turning point, and a
disc of Wild Blue Yonder tunes is included in the

Janusz B. Goralski
was born and educated in Poland. In Poland he
worked for Polish Radio and TV, performed with
the Polish Jazz Federation, played for the
National Music Festivals in Opole and for the
International Music Festivals in Sopot. Janusz is
a composer and song writer for film and
television music. In addition to working on
studio films, Janusz has written scores music
independent films.

Bucky Clark - Jazz, Blues, Swing,
Rock, even Country, Bucky Clark does it all, and
he does it with flair and style. His musical
education has been a long road, as he jokingly
makes reference to his many stops in at
least 8 or 9 colleges along the way. Among
these was a stint at the famed Berklee College of
Music in Boston, Shenandoah Music Conservatory,
James Madison University, Virginia Commonwealth
University, as well as the Army Element School of
Music in Norfolk, VA. His live experiences have
been equally varied, having played stages from
New York City to Boston and now, right here in
Charlottesville Virginia.
